/* Modal Video Token */
#modalVideoTokenPJ {
  max-width: 1000px; }
  #modalVideoTokenPJ div.header {
    margin-bottom: 30px; }
    #modalVideoTokenPJ div.header h2 {
      font-family: sans-serif;
      font-size: 24px;
      margin-bottom: 10px; }
    #modalVideoTokenPJ div.header p {
      font-family: Georgia, "serif";
      font-size: 16px;
      font-style: italic; }
  #modalVideoTokenPJ iframe {
    width: 100%;
    height: 355px;
    max-width: 710px;
    border: 0; }
  #modalVideoTokenPJ div.disclaimer {
    width: 100%;
    padding: 5px;
    display: table;
    border: #CBCBCB solid 1px;
    background: #EFEFEF;
    margin-top: 10px; }
    #modalVideoTokenPJ div.disclaimer div.description {
      font-size: 13px;
      color: #393939;
      padding: 15px 0; }
      #modalVideoTokenPJ div.disclaimer div.description p {
        line-height: 13px; }
  #modalVideoTokenPJ aside h3 {
    font-size: 16px;
    margin-bottom: 20px; }
  #modalVideoTokenPJ aside ul {
    list-style: none;
    margin: 0 0 20px 0;
    padding: 0; }
    #modalVideoTokenPJ aside ul li {
      border-bottom: 1px dashed #666;
      display: table;
      padding: 10px 10px 10px 0; }
      #modalVideoTokenPJ aside ul li div.description {
        float: left;
        width: 80%;
        padding-right: 10px; }
        #modalVideoTokenPJ aside ul li div.description a {
          color: #265682;
          text-decoration: none;
          font-size: 14px; }
          #modalVideoTokenPJ aside ul li div.description a:hover {
            color: #297dcb; }
      #modalVideoTokenPJ aside ul li div.thumb {
        width: 20%;
        float: left; }
  #modalVideoTokenPJ aside div.problemas-leitura {
    padding: 0;
    margin-top: 10px; }
    #modalVideoTokenPJ aside div.problemas-leitura div.description {
      float: left;
      width: 80%;
      padding-right: 10px; }
      #modalVideoTokenPJ aside div.problemas-leitura div.description h4 {
        font-size: 16px;
        margin: 0 0 16px 0; }
      #modalVideoTokenPJ aside div.problemas-leitura div.description a {
        color: #265682;
        text-decoration: none;
        font-size: 14px; }
        #modalVideoTokenPJ aside div.problemas-leitura div.description a:hover {
          color: #297dcb; }
    #modalVideoTokenPJ aside div.problemas-leitura div.thumb {
      width: 20%;
      float: left; }
  #modalVideoTokenPJ div.problemas-leitura-conteudo {
    clear: both;
    display: none; }
    #modalVideoTokenPJ div.problemas-leitura-conteudo hr {
      margin-top: 20px; }
    #modalVideoTokenPJ div.problemas-leitura-conteudo h5 {
      font-size: 18px;
      margin-bottom: 15px;
      font-family: Arial, Helvetica, sans-serif; }
    #modalVideoTokenPJ div.problemas-leitura-conteudo p {
      font-size: 13px;
      margin-bottom: 20px;
      font-family: Arial, Helvetica, sans-serif; }
    #modalVideoTokenPJ div.problemas-leitura-conteudo > ul {
      margin: 0;
      padding: 0;
      list-style: none; }
      #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li {
        position: relative;
        top: -1px; }
        #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li:first-child {
          top: 0; }
        #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li:last-child {
          top: -2px; }
        #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a {
          width: 100%;
          border: solid #BFBFBF 1px;
          padding: 5px;
          display: table;
          position: relative;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a span.thumb {
            float: left;
            max-width: 50px; }
            #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a span.thumb img {
              width: 100%;
              box-shadow: none;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a span.description {
            line-height: 50px;
            float: left;
            font-size: 13px;
            font-weight: bold;
            font-family: arial;
            color: #000;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a span.seta {
            position: absolute;
            top: 1px;
            right: 2px;
            width: 58px;
            height: 59px;
            background: url(/assets/pessoajuridica/img/video-token/seta.gif) 0 -59px no-repeat; }
            #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li > a span.seta.on {
              background: url(/assets/pessoajuridica/img/video-token/seta.gif) 0 0 no-repeat; }
        #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t {
          display: none;
          padding: 15px 10px;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t p:last-child {
            margin-bottom: 0;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ul {
            list-style: none;
            margin: 0;
            padding: 0; }
            #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ul > li {
              display: none;
              width: 100%;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ul > li.active {
                display: table;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ul > li div.img {
                width: 100%;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ul > li div.title {
                background: #393939;
                padding: 10px;
                width: 100%; }
                #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t > ul > li div.title p {
                  color: #fff;
                  font-size: 13px;
                  margin-bottom: 10px; }
          #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ul {
            margin: 0;
            padding: 0;
            list-style: none;
            width: 100%;
            display: table; }
            #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ul li {
              float: left;
              margin: 1px;
              width: 32%;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ul li:first-child {
                margin-left: 0;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ul li:last-child {
                margin-right: 0; }
              #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ul li a {
                display: table;
                width: 100%;
                padding: 30px;
                background: #d00c3d;
                text-decoration: none;
                color: #fff;
                font-size: 24px;
                font-weight: bold;
                text-align: center; }
                #modalVideoTokenPJ div.problemas-leitura-conteudo > ul > li div.cnt div.navegacao ul li a.active {
                  background: #935e69; }

/* End: Modal Video Token */
@media only screen and (max-width: 1023px) {
  /* Modal Video Token */
  #modalVideoTokenPJ div.header h2 {
    font-size: 22px; }
  #modalVideoTokenPJ iframe {
    width: 100%;
    height: 355px;
    max-width: 710px;
    border: 0; }
  #modalVideoTokenPJ div.disclaimer {
    margin-bottom: 20px; }
  #modalVideoTokenPJ aside ul {
    margin: 20px 0 20px 0; }
    #modalVideoTokenPJ aside ul li {
      height: 90px;
      margin-right: 3%; }
  #modalVideoTokenPJ aside div.problemas-leitura {
    margin-top: 20px; }

  /* End: Modal Video Token */ }
@media only screen and (max-width: 767px) {
  /* Modal Video Token */
  #modalVideoTokenPJ div.header h2 {
    font-size: 22px; }
  #modalVideoTokenPJ iframe {
    width: 100%;
    height: 355px;
    max-width: 710px;
    border: 0; }
  #modalVideoTokenPJ div.disclaimer {
    margin-bottom: 20px; }
  #modalVideoTokenPJ aside ul {
    margin: 20px 0 20px 0; }
    #modalVideoTokenPJ aside ul li {
      height: 90px;
      margin-right: 3%; }
  #modalVideoTokenPJ aside div.problemas-leitura {
    margin-top: 20px; }
    #modalVideoTokenPJ aside div.problemas-leitura div.thumb {
      width: 10%; }

  /* End: Modal Video Token */ }
@media only screen and (max-width: 639px) {
  /* Modal Video Token */
  #modalVideoTokenPJ div.header {
    width: 80%; }
    #modalVideoTokenPJ div.header h2 {
      font-size: 18px; }
  #modalVideoTokenPJ iframe {
    height: 290px; }
  #modalVideoTokenPJ aside ul {
    margin: 20px 0 20px 0; }
    #modalVideoTokenPJ aside ul li {
      height: 90px;
      margin-right: 0; }
  #modalVideoTokenPJ aside div.problemas-leitura {
    margin-top: 20px; }

  /* End: Modal Video Token */ }
@media only screen and (max-width: 479px) {
  /* Modal Video Token */
  #modalVideoTokenPJ div.header {
    width: 80%; }
    #modalVideoTokenPJ div.header h2 {
      font-size: 18px; }
  #modalVideoTokenPJ iframe {
    height: 215px; }
  #modalVideoTokenPJ div.disclaimer div.thumb {
    display: none; }
  #modalVideoTokenPJ aside ul {
    margin: 20px 0 20px 0; }
    #modalVideoTokenPJ aside ul li {
      height: 90px;
      margin-right: 0; }
  #modalVideoTokenPJ aside div.problemas-leitura {
    margin-top: 20px; }

  /* End: Modal Video Token */ }

/*# sourceMappingURL=modalVideoToken.css.map */
